On Sun, Oct 10, 2010 at 09:43:52PM +0800, Tao Ma wrote:
> ? 2010-10-10 18:59, Joel Becker wrote:
> >On Sat, Oct 09, 2010 at 07:26:42PM +0800, Tristan Ye wrote:
> > if (direct_io&& full_coherency) {
> > /*
> > * We need to take and drop the inode lock to force
> > * other nodes to drop their caches. Buffered I/O
> > * already does this in write_begin().
> > */
> >
> >>+ ret = ocfs2_inode_lock(inode, NULL, 1);
> >>+ if (ret< 0) {
> >>+ mlog_errno(ret);
> >>+ goto out_sems;
> >>+ }
> >>+
> >>+ /*
> >>+ * Safe to drop the inode_lock immediately since we're just
> >>+ * telling other nodes to flush their cache.
> >>+ */
> > And you don't need this comment.
> I also have another concern. Do we really need the exclusive lock? I
> think a PR lock should
> let others to flush the cache for us.
If they already have a PR, they're not going to drop it just
because we take a PR. They're going to stay at PR and keep their cached
data, which is the right thing for them to do from a performance
standpoint.
